Breaking Down the Numbers
- 180 spins × 0.01 AUD average bet = 1.80 AUD total stake
- 30x wagering = 54 AUD required playthrough
- Assuming a 95 % RTP, expected return = 1.71 AUD, well below the 54 AUD hurdle
- Only 1 in 5 players meets the turnover, leaving 80 % stuck
- Typical withdrawal cap on bonuses = 100 AUD, making larger wins impossible
